Excursion to Caminito del Rey

Your adventure begins with a pickup at the designated location on Avenida de Ramón y Cajal, 1 in Marbella. From there, you will board a comfortable bus that will take you to the renowned Caminito del Rey. Anticipate arriving at this spectacular destination around 10 am.

Upon arrival, you will be equipped with a safety helmet before we commence our exploration along an enchanting series of wooden pathways that unveil one of the most remarkable sites in Malaga province. Some sections of these paths soar more than 330 feet above the Guadalhorce River.

During the morning, you will embark on a straightforward 2-mile hike, tracing the river's path through its magnificent gorges. Prepare to be captivated by breathtaking views throughout the journey!

After completing two and a half hours of hiking along the Caminito del Rey, we will conclude our trek and return you to the initial pickup point in Marbella.
